摘 要:目的探讨线粒体分裂抑制剂1(Mdivi-1)对胶原诱导性关节炎(CIA)小鼠疾病进展的抑制作用和机制。方法应用DBA/1小鼠构建CIA小鼠模型,采用随机数字表法分为二甲基亚砜(DMSO)组和Mdivi-1组。DMSO组小鼠给予1%DMSO(DMSO∶0.9%氯化钠注射液=1∶100稀释)腹腔注射,0.5 ml/只;Mdivi-1组小鼠给予Mdivi-1(0.2 mg Mdivi-1溶于5μl DMSO中,然后用0.9%氯化钠注射液稀释100倍)腹腔注射,0.5 ml/只;持续10 d。第28~37天对两组小鼠进行关节炎评分,第38天采用HE染色观察小鼠膝、踝关节滑膜组织炎症细胞浸润程度,免疫组化染色评估两组小鼠关节滑膜组织叉头状转录因子3(Foxp3)、IL-17、IL-10的阳性细胞数目百分比。结果Mdivi-1组小鼠第31、33、34、35、36、37天关节炎评分均低于DMSO组,差异均有统计学意义(均P<0.05)。Mdivi-1组小鼠膝、踝关节局部滑膜组织炎症程度较DMSO组明显减轻,Foxp3、IL-10的阳性细胞数目百分比均高于DMSO组,IL-17的阳性细胞数目百分比低于DMSO组,差异均有统计学意义(均P<0.05)。结论Mdivi-1通过抑制关节滑膜局部Th17的表达,促进调节性T细胞的表达,抑制CIA病变的进展。Objective To explore the role of mitochondrial division inhibitor-1(Mdivi-1)in inhibiting disease progression of collagen induced arthritis(CIA)in mice.Methods The CIA model was induced in 16 DBA/1 mice,and the animals were randomly divided into dihydroethidium(DMSO)and Mdivi-1 groups with 8 mice in each group.The 1%DMSO(DMSO∶saline=1∶100,0.5 ml/mice)or Mdivi-1(0.2 mg Mdivi-1 dissolved in 5μl DMSO,and then diluted 100 times by saline,0.5 ml/mice)were injected intraperitoneally for ten days,respectively.On day 28-37,the arthritis score was assessed in the two groups.HE staining was used to observe the infiltration of inflammatory cells in synovial tissue of knee and ankle joints on day 38.Immunohistochemistry was used to evaluate the expression of forkhead box protein 3(Foxp3),IL-17 and IL-10.Results On day 31,33,34,35,36,37,the arthritis scores in Mdivi-1 group were significantly lower than those in DMSO group.Compared with DMSO group,the degree of synovitis in Mdivi-1 group was significantly reduced,the expression of Foxp3 and IL-10 was higher than that in DMSO group,the expression of IL-17 was lower than that in DMSO group(all P<0.05).Conclusion Mdivi-1 can promotes the expression of regulatory T cells(Tregs)and inhibits disease progression in CIA mice by inhibiting Th17 cell expression.
